Catering Platters are ideal for an event where a sushi bar set up is not needed, such as meetings, conferences, lunch drop offs, or just friends getting together.Nestle in a quiet corner lot on Yonge Street, directly across from H- Mart, is another newly opened Chinese Congee place - Mr. Congee Chinese Cuisine. In the past year, so many such type of eateries had sprung up like wild weed all over the GTA, I am starting to lost count.If the food is good, this will be a welcome addition to this culinary void of Richmond Hill. However, my concern is that, IMO, this is also a 'death spot', which, in the past have seen numerous failure openings including, Sports Bar, Sushi Restaurant and a branch of the now defunct 'Regal Palace'.The restaurant is house in a huge cavernous modern space, totally gutted and renovated. Very spacious and comfortable with an acceptable noise level due to the high ceiling. Modeled in the same format as Congee Queen, it also features an open BBQ Meat display unit at the back of the house.

We tried the following dishes after two recent luncheon visits:- Stirred Fry Clams with Garlic Black Bean Sauce.- BBQ Duck and Roast Pork Combo- Pineapple and Seafood Fried Rice.- Geoduck Congee- Shredded Pork in Penny Hot Sauce Lo-Mien- Braised Beef Innards Rice Noodles in Soup.First visit:The arrival of our first dish, the Clams, provided us with a very positive initial impression. Piping hot, perfectly cooked and tasting delicious, the Clams were plump and enormous. Though the BBQ duck was a touch over-charred, however, the taste was authentically complex. A sign that the kitchen did not cut corner with the seasoning. The crispy skin roasted Pork was moist, juicy and equally enjoyable. Nicely presented, the fried rice, generous with ingredients, was full of wok-hay flavor and well executed. Overall, a very enjoyable first meal.Second visit:Unfortunately, this visit was a total reversal of our first! Bad experiences all round. Can a place went downhill that fast?Texture of the Rice Congee was way overly thick, the taste bland and lifeless.

The 4-5 ultra thin slices of Geoduck clams, size of a nickle, rendered this a really pitiful dish! With such a pathetic Congee product, naming their restaurant ' Mr. Congee' really bugs me?! Taste and texture of the shredded pork in hot sauce noodles was good and should me acceptable if it wasn't for the imbalanced stingy topping on top of an excessive amount of noodles. Half the dish was left untouched because of the lack of sauce and topping and quickly dried up noodles. The Braised Beef Innards Rice Noodle did not fare any better. The innard morsels were under-seasoned, tough and undercooked, the broth tasted one dimensional and boring. 'My Wonderful Kitchen' on Hwy7 offers a much more superior product. If blind folded, I would have sworn this meal was from a totally different place!IMO, the jury is still out on this place. Based on how busy and full this place was after the normal lunch hour, there must be things they are doing right. The huge portions for one.
